>  기사  >  백엔드 개발  >  Discuz 탐색 모음 레이아웃을 최적화하는 방법은 무엇입니까?

Discuz 탐색 모음 레이아웃을 최적화하는 방법은 무엇입니까?

WBOY
WBOY원래의
2024-03-02 17:42:03905검색

Discuz 탐색 모음 레이아웃을 최적화하는 방법은 무엇입니까?

Disuz 네비게이션 바 레이아웃을 최적화하는 방법은 무엇입니까?

Discuz는 다양한 웹사이트에서 널리 사용되는 강력한 오픈소스 포럼 시스템입니다. 웹사이트 구축 과정에서 네비게이션 바는 사용자 경험과 웹사이트의 전반적인 레이아웃 효과에 직접적인 영향을 미치는 중요한 부분입니다. 이 문서에서는 Discuz 탐색 모음 레이아웃을 최적화하는 방법을 소개하고 보다 유연하고 개인화된 탐색 모음 디자인을 달성하는 데 도움이 되는 특정 코드 예제를 제공합니다.

1. 탐색 모음 스타일 조정

  1. 탐색 모음 배경 색상 및 글꼴 색상 수정:
#hd { background-color: #333; } /* 修改导航栏背景色 */
#nv a { color: #fff; } /* 修改导航栏字体颜色 */
  1. 탐색 모음 높이 및 여백 조정:
#nv { height: 50px; } /* 修改导航栏高度 */
#nv a { margin: 0 10px; } /* 调整导航栏链接的间距 */
  1. 특정 탐색 모음 항목 숨기기 또는 표시:
#mn_forum { display: none; } /* 隐藏论坛链接 */
#mn_XXX { display: block; } /* 显示自定义导航栏项目 */

2. 내비게이션 바 아이콘 추가

Discuz에서는 글꼴 아이콘이나 그림을 추가하여 내비게이션 바를 아름답게 꾸밀 수 있습니다. 다음은 글꼴 아이콘을 추가하는 샘플 코드입니다.

  1. 글꼴 아이콘 라이브러리 소개:
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/5.15.3/css/all.min.css">
  1. 탐색 모음 링크에 아이콘 추가:
<a href="xxx"><i class="fas fa-home"></i> 首页</a>
<a href="xxx"><i class="fas fa-newspaper"></i> 新闻</a>
<a href="xxx"><i class="fas fa-user"></i> 个人中心</a>

3. 반응형 탐색 모음 레이아웃 구현

For 모바일 기기 사용자의 반응 스타일 탐색 표시줄 디자인은 매우 중요합니다. 다음 코드 예제는 반응형 탐색 모음 레이아웃을 구현하는 데 도움이 될 수 있습니다.

<div class="navbar">
  <a href="xxx">首页</a>
  <a href="xxx">论坛</a>
  <a href="xxx">下载</a>
  <a href="javascript:void(0);" class="icon" onclick="myFunction()">&#9776;</a>
</div>
.navbar {
  overflow: hidden;
  background-color: #333;
}

.navbar a {
  float: left;
  display: block;
  color: #fff;
  text-align: center;
  padding: 14px 16px;
  text-decoration: none;
}

.navbar a:hover {
  background-color: #555;
}

.icon {
  display: none;
}

@media screen and (max-width: 600px) {
  .navbar a:not(:first-child) {
    display: none;
  }
  
  .navbar a.icon {
    float: right;
    display: block;
  }
}

위의 최적화 방법을 통해 필요에 따라 Discuz 탐색 모음을 사용자 정의할 수 있습니다. CSS 스타일과 반응형 디자인을 유연하게 사용하여 사용자 경험을 개선하고 웹 사이트 탐색을 더욱 아름답고 실용적으로 만듭니다. 위 내용이 도움이 되었기를 바랍니다!

위 내용은 Discuz 탐색 모음 레이아웃을 최적화하는 방법은 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.